What is a 48V Lithium Ion Battery?
The impact of 48V lithium-ion batteries is significant in the context of renewable energy, particularly in solar energy storage systems. They enable homeowners to store excess energy generated during the day for use at night, thus maximizing the efficiency of solar installations. According to a report from BloombergNEF, the global market for lithium-ion batteries is projected to grow exponentially, driven by the increasing demand for electric vehicles and renewable energy solutions.
The benefits of using a 48V lithium-ion battery include reduced weight and size compared to traditional lead-acid batteries, lower maintenance requirements, and longer lifespan, which can exceed 10 years with proper care. This makes them not only cost-effective but also environmentally friendly as they reduce the need for frequent replacements. Applications range from electric bikes and scooters to larger systems powering homes and commercial buildings, showcasing their versatility.
Best practices for maximizing the lifespan and performance of 48V lithium-ion batteries include ensuring proper charging techniques, avoiding deep discharges, and maintaining optimal temperature conditions. Additionally, using a quality battery management system can help monitor and balance the cells, preventing issues that could lead to failure or reduced performance over time.

What Role Does Cycle Life Play in Battery Performance?
Cycle life is a critical factor in assessing battery performance, particularly for lithium-ion batteries, as it determines how many charge and discharge cycles a battery can undergo before its capacity significantly diminishes.
- Definition of Cycle Life: Cycle life refers to the number of complete charge and discharge cycles a battery can perform while maintaining acceptable levels of performance.
- Impact on Longevity: A longer cycle life indicates that a battery can be used for more extended periods before its efficiency decreases, making it a more economical choice in the long run.
- Performance Consistency: Batteries with a high cycle life tend to offer more consistent performance throughout their usable life, ensuring that devices powered by them operate reliably.
- Factors Affecting Cycle Life: Temperature, charge/discharge rates, and depth of discharge are critical factors that can impact the cycle life of a battery, making proper usage essential for maximizing longevity.
- Applications: Understanding cycle life is vital when selecting batteries for specific applications, such as electric vehicles or renewable energy storage, where performance and longevity are crucial.

What Are the Safety Considerations When Using 48V Lithium Ion Batteries?
When using 48V lithium-ion batteries, several safety considerations must be taken into account to ensure safe operation and longevity.
- Proper Ventilation: Adequate ventilation is crucial to prevent overheating, which can lead to thermal runaway. Lithium-ion batteries generate heat during charging and discharging, so ensuring that the environment allows for proper air circulation can mitigate risks.
- Use of Quality Chargers: Always use chargers specifically designed for 48V lithium-ion batteries to prevent overcharging or undercharging. Using the wrong charger can lead to battery damage or even fires due to improper voltage levels.
- Monitoring Battery Management Systems (BMS): A reliable BMS is essential for monitoring battery performance and health. It helps to balance cell voltages, prevent over-discharge, and ensure that the battery operates within its safe limits.
- Regular Inspection: Routine checks for physical damage, swelling, or corrosion can help catch potential issues early. Keeping batteries clean and free from debris can also prevent short circuits and other hazards.
- Safe Storage Practices: Store batteries in a cool, dry place away from flammable materials. Extreme temperatures can adversely affect battery performance and safety, so maintaining a temperature-controlled environment is advisable.
- Training and Awareness: Educate users on the proper handling and use of lithium-ion batteries. Understanding the risks and safe practices associated with battery usage can significantly reduce the chance of accidents.
